What kinds of toothed whales are there? There are several families of Odontoceti, or toothed whales: • sperm whales • pygmy sperm whales • beaked whales • river-dolphins (3 families) • belugas and narwhals • dolphins • porpoises What is unique about toothed whales? Nearly 90% of cetacean species are toothed whales. Most toothed whales are small dolphins and porpoise, however there are a few large toothed whales such as the killer whale and the mighty sperm whale, which grows to 60 feet (18.3 meters) in length. Toothed whales are believed to be some of the most intelligent animals on earth. Dolphins as well as beluga and killer whales have demonstrated their intelligence while in captivity, and sperm whales possess the largest brain of any creature alive. The presence of teeth and one external blowhole distinguishes toothed whales from baleen whales. Also, most toothed whales use echolocation to locate food and “see” their environment.
